CRISPR Technology Market News

  • In January 2024, Danaher and Innovative Genomics Institute, ARC entered a partnership to develop gene-editing therapies for rare diseases and genetic disorders. The partnership created the Danaher-IGI Beacon for CRISPR Cures. The new collaboration will be implemented through CRISPR gene editing, using a new genome editing platform to eliminate or correct genetic mutations that cause a wide range of diseases.
  • In December 2023, Editas Medicine and Vertex Pharmaceuticals entered into a license agreement. According to the terms of the license agreement Vertex will be granted a non-exclusive license to use Editas’s Cas9 gene editing technology in ex vivo medicines targeting BCL11A for the treatment of sickle cell disease and beta thalassemia.

CRISPR Technology Market size was valued at USD 3.5 Billion in 2023 and is poised to grow from USD 4.08 Billion in 2024 to USD 13.82 Billion by 2032, growing at a CAGR of 16.50% during the forecast period (2025-2032).

There are several factors that may contribute to the success of the CRISPR gene editing business. The increase in funding for genetic research in developed countries such as those in North America and Europe is encouraging the growth of the market. Many government facilities in the US government are heavily investing in new materials, equipment, and new procedures of genetic research. In addition, government funding supports the development and production of medical discoveries concerning rare genetic diseases. For example, European markets benefit from funding for genomics research from the National Human Genome Research Institute. 

Implementation of AI and Machine Learning: CRISPR technology is being used in conjunction with artificial intelligence and machine learning algorithms that are the most notable trends in the CRISPR market, appropriating CRISPR precise gene editing to enhance efficiency in target identification and off-target prediction. AI and ML data analysis tools facilitate the accelerated discovery of therapeutic targets using CRISPR predominantly in its many applications in drug discovery, diagnostics and many other domains.  

North America held the major share of the global CRISPR gene editing market due to huge investments by the pharmaceutical and biotech companies, advanced healthcare infrastructure, increasing per capita income, early availability of therapies after approval, and presence of major research laboratories and institutions in the region. Moreover, the North American region is anticipated to exhibit the significant demand over the forecast period as the increased funding from government and private organizations, the prevalence of big pharma and gene therapy companies, and higher usage in the range of applications of CRISPR are attracting the demand for the same.
